Caprese Chicken Breast Sheet Pan Dinner

If you love an easy, one-pan dinner, you won’t want to miss this caprese chicken sheet pan dinner! We are giving chicken breasts a caprese-style treatment by layering them with fresh tomatoes and creamy fresh mozzarella and topping them off with pesto. Add broccoli or whatever vegetable you have on hand to the pan and you have a delicious meal ready to go in the oven in under 10 minutes!

CAPRESE CHICKEN SHEET PAN DINNER

caprese chicken breast sheet pan dinnerI am always on the lookout for new ways to prepare chicken breasts and I am always down for a sheet pan meal because they are efficient and easy. In this dish, chicken breasts are layered with fresh tomatoes and creamy mozzarella cheese and topped with pesto. Broccoli florets are scattered around the chicken and then everything cooks together in the oven.

caprese chicken breast sheet pan dinner

What I love the most about this chicken is the way they tomatoes and mozzarella are incorporated. Rather than stuffing the chicken or simply adding a topping, you make a hasselback potato-style cut into the chicken and nestle the tomato and mozzarella into the cuts. Then you spread a layer of pesto on top. The tomato and mozzarella bake into the chicken, and every single bite that you take is cheesy and flavorful.

Caprese Chicken Breast Sheet Pan Dinner

  • Prep Time: 10 minutes
  • Cook Time: 25 minutes
  • Total Time: 35 minutes
  • Yield: 2 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ale

2 boneless, skinless chicken breasts
1 medium tomato, sliced and then cut slices in half (or two smaller tomatoes and skip halving them a second time)
8-10 slices of Galbani fresh mozzarella
¼ cup pesto
2-3 broccoli crowns, cut into florets (about 6 cups of florets)
Extra virgin olive oil
Salt and pepper to taste


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 375 degrees and prepare a baking sheet with cooking spray.
  2. Make crosswise cuts in the chicken breasts, slicing almost to the bottom but not all the way through.
  3. Season chicken generously with salt and pepper.
  4. Alternately fill the cuts in the chicken breasts with tomato and mozzarella slices. Spread pesto on the top of the prepared chicken breasts.
  5. Transfer the chicken to the baking sheet.
  6. Toss broccoli florets with olive oil, salt and pepper and scatter around chicken.
  7. Bake for about 25 minutes or until the chicken is cooked through and the broccoli is tender.
